Aquarium Leak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small, isolated leak Yes No DIY repairs are usually straightforward and can be handled with basic tools and equipment.
Large, complex leak No Yes Professional help is needed to address complex leaks and prevent further damage.
Visible water damage No Yes Visible water damage requires professional attention to prevent mold growth and further damage.
Black mold or mildew growth No Yes Black mold or mildew growth requires professional remediation to ensure a safe and healthy environment.
Unknown source of leak No Yes Our team can help identify the source of the leak and provide a comprehensive plan for repairs.
High-risk areas (e.g., electrical, plumbing) No Yes High-risk areas require specialized expertise and equipment to ensure safety and prevent further damage.

Aquarium Leak Water Damage Restoration Cost in East Millcreek, UT

Prices for aquarium leak water damage restoration v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in East Millcreek, UT. These estimates are based on national averages and should be used as a rough guide only.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Inspection $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ions
Water Removal and Drying $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, equipment required, and labor costs
Cleaning and S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, equipment required, and labor costs
Reconstruction and Restoration $5,000 – $20,000 Size of affected area, materials required, and labor costs
Final Inspection and Quality Control $500 – $1,500 Size of affected area, equipment required, and labor costs
Additional Services (e.g., mold remediation) $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ions
